E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
技术债务
[译文]如何在产品中避免UX缺口
译者注:术语“UX债务”(“UXDebt”)是从
技术债务
(TechnicalDebt)演变而来。它指的是由于快速商业决策、设计捷径、错失机会、时间限制等因素,
ZoeYin
·
2020-07-09 19:12
金钱和项目的关系
很多敏捷团队都能认识到
技术债务
相关的罪状。就跟财务上的负债一样,
技术债务
也会产生利息。要支付这些利息,就要付出额外努力维护和改进正在“腐化”或基础并不牢固的软件。诸多敏捷人士推荐尽早偿还
技术债务
。
xfworld
·
2020-07-09 01:34
微服务(一)微服务理念
单体架构存在的问题:复杂性高
技术债务
部署频率低可靠性差扩展能力受限阻碍技术创新什么是微服务:微服务架构风格是一种将一个单一应用程序开发为一组小型服务的方法,每个服务运行在自己的进程中,服务间通信采用轻量级通信机制
默默努力的小程序员
·
2020-07-08 04:07
微服务
老码农看到的
技术债务
————EarlEverett关于
技术债务
的讨论时而蔓延时而消退,
技术债务
仿佛是个筐,什么东西都可以往里装,然而当我们企图倒光筐里东西的时候,却发现每人看到的东西都不一样,甚至有时候都数不清里面都有些什么
喔家ArchiSelf
·
2020-07-07 11:04
前端面试每日 3+1 —— 第34天
[js]请用canvas写一个关于520浪漫表白的代码[软技能]你了解什么是
技术债务
吗?《论语》,曾子曰:“吾日三省吾身”(我每天多次反省自己)。
浪子神剑
·
2020-07-06 01:34
Spring Cloud为什么会出现?
单体应用的缺陷复杂性高,所有的业务代码都集成再一个war包,各模块的关系混乱,代码质量难以管理
技术债务
,随着业务模块的不断增加、开发人员的更迭,会形成不出问题不进行代码优化的
技术债务
部署频率低,只要有新代码更新
Kevinniec
·
2020-07-05 05:47
javaWeb异常;
关于软件开发,很多老板都不懂的 7 件事
1.
技术债务
极大拖累了项目如Sonmez所提到的,管理层和其它非技术人员常常理解不了一件事,提高产量将不可避免的导致低质,从而导致
技术债务
的加剧。确保你没有杀鸡取卵,你需要明白这一点。
heyuchang666
·
2020-07-04 17:38
软件工程
Github 升级到 Rails 5.2.1 了
另一个原因是GitHub的代码库起码有10年的历史,多年来,
技术债务
逐渐增加,并且必然存在潜在的问题
极小光
·
2020-07-04 10:09
关于稳定性和故障的一点思考,每个互联网公司都吃过这个亏!
引发故障的原因主要有几种:遗留系统的坑和
技术债务
。这些隐患就像一个个地雷,搞不清什么时候会爆炸。比如以前的架构设计问题,模型设计问题,代码实现的问题,性能瓶颈等。
架构师小秘圈
·
2020-07-02 00:37
敏捷开发人员的7个关键编码实践
为了成功发布对最终用户产生积极影响,解决
技术债务
并可靠部署的软件,开发团队还必须考虑其敏捷性驱动的编码实践和体系结构标准。对于技术组织来说,一个甚至更重要的考虑也处于危险之中。
cxu0262
·
2020-07-01 21:34
Etcd故障恢复记录
在一次kubernetes的升级过程中,由于之前欠下的
技术债务
,导致在删除etcd节点时没有把etcd中的成员删除,虽然安装的程序已经删除了,但是etcd集群中通过etcdctlmemberlist还是能看到已删除的节点
yinlongfei_love
·
2020-06-30 08:16
做技术的
小笔记
etcd
故障恢复
单体架构,SOA,微服务
单体架构的缺点复杂性逐渐变高
技术债务
逐渐上升部署速度逐渐变慢阻碍技术创新无法按需伸缩SOA面向服务的架构(SOA)是一个组件模型,它将应用程序的不同功能单元(称为服务)通过这些服务之间定义良好的接口和契约联系起来
随心更博
·
2020-06-27 05:43
SpringCloud
单体架构与微服务架构
-
技术债务
。
好好生活_
·
2020-06-27 05:47
【架构设计】
一、微服务架构概述
复杂性高:模块多、依赖不清,混乱堆砌
技术债务
:技术人员变更,老代码难以维护修改部署频率低:每次简单修改就要整个臃肿项目重新部署,所以一般少部署可靠性差:一个小bug,可能导致整个项目的崩溃(如:死循环,
sky_helloword
·
2020-06-26 12:44
spring
cloud微服务
技术债务
看到一个词很形象——
技术债务
。常有这样的问题,一个系统维护一段时间后,换了几代人,发现再做变更就很难下手了。
枝头残月野狼嚎嗷嗷呜
·
2020-06-25 13:26
Android测试
稳定开发速度,帮助你减少
技术债务
。这里的特指测试通过代码实现的“单元”测试。所以,它可以更早、更快的帮我们发现问题,使我们的代码重构更有信心;单元测试虽然前期编写会比较耗时,但是
我也讨厌自己
·
2020-06-21 14:14
当我们谈论MVP的时候,我们在说些什么-前篇
技术债务
已经欠了十几年,项目组成员来来去去,各种编码风格在各种需求的追赶下,不停地往里堆砌代码,项目的代码已经臃肿不堪,UI逻辑与业务逻辑罗织在一起,技术架构落后,还是十余年前的面向过程的面条式风格。
No_21312
·
2020-06-21 01:12
refactoring.guru--重构--
技术债务
技术债务
每个人都尽最大的努力从头开始编写出色的代码。项目中一般不存在故意写垃圾代码来损害项目的程序员。那么整洁代码变得杂乱无章的原因是什么呢?
菲菲菲菲菲常新的新手
·
2020-04-30 22:00
refactoring.guru学习记录--重构--整洁的代码
整洁代码重构的主要目的就是清理
技术债务
,将一堆杂乱无序的代码转换成整洁代码和简单设计。这很好,但是什么才是整洁代码呢。
菲菲菲菲菲常新的新手
·
2020-04-30 21:00
技术债务
迟早要还 坑太多
图片发自App今天一大早,就接到客户的投诉电话,说prod有个重要的batchjob跑挂掉了,然后客户那边接二连三的call电话过来,反正就说挂了,我找下属问了一下情况,是说有个interface返回文件的名称过长,导致我们这边的系统不能上传文档到filenet,导致一个batch里面所有的case都不能创建成功。并且batch没有sendemail给客户。梳理了一下,在design成面确实是有问
爵爷_PM
·
2020-04-08 06:51
关于「组织债务」
这在一定程度上比「
技术债务
」更难处理,毕竟「
技术债务
瑜公瑾
·
2020-04-06 06:17
我们来聊聊
技术债务
技术债务
「
技术债务
」是开发团队在设计或架构选型时,从短期效应的角度选择了一个易于实现的方案。但从长远来看,这种方案会带来更消极的影响,亦即开发团队所欠的债务。
新亮笔记
·
2020-04-02 22:26
游戏开发总结
前段时候朋友找我问有没有兴趣业余搞一个游戏玩玩,刚好时间比较富裕,所以就答应了.因为技术方面只有我一个人,并且没有
技术债务
,所以可以平时思考的一些方法在这个项目上做一些试验一次纯远程游戏开发的体验全部由自己敲出来的代码
samael
·
2020-03-30 18:55
全栈看到的
技术债务
————EarlEverett关于
技术债务
的讨论时而蔓延时而消退,
技术债务
仿佛是个筐,什么东西都可以往里装,然而当我们企图倒光筐里东西的时候,却发现每人看到的东西都不一样,甚至有时候都数不清里面都有些什么
abel_cao
·
2020-03-29 13:56
Java代码规范小结(一)
技术债务
金字塔百度了一下
技术债务
:术语”
技术债务
“是由WardCunningham首次提出,指的是开发团队在设计或架构选型时从短期效应的角度选择了一个易于实现的方案,但从长远来看,这种方案会带来更消极的影响
maxwellyue
·
2020-03-24 07:43
代码质量管理 SonarQube 系列之 安装
JavaScript、C#、TypeScript、Kotlin、Ruby、Go、Scala、Flex、Python、PHP、HTML、CSS、XML和VB.NET检测代码bugs和漏洞检查安全热点跟踪代码坏味道,并修复
技术债务
代码质量度量及历史变更记录
蒋李恒
·
2020-03-23 20:00
程序猿应该知道的10件事
摘自:《97ThingsEveryProgrammerShouldKnow》ONE谨慎行动
技术债务
就像一笔贷款。在短期内,你能从中得到好处,但是,在清偿之前,你要付出利息。
极客学院Wiki
·
2020-03-21 22:41
如何成为一名优秀的程序员?
1、理解
技术债务
技术债务
就像信用卡一样,会有很高的利息率,时间越长,修复所花的代价就越大,程序员对这个要有深刻的认识。
小明yz
·
2020-03-18 07:01
成为优秀程序员的10个Tips
文章转自极分享更多精彩内容移步原文理解
技术债务
技术债务
就像信用卡一样,会有很高的利息率,时间越长,修复所花的代价就越大,程序员对这个要有深刻的认识。
极分享
·
2020-03-16 11:46
技术债务
(Technical debt)的产生原因及衡量解决
第一次发布代码,就好比借了一笔钱。只要通过不断重写来偿还债务,小额负债可以加速开发。但久未偿还债务会引发危险。复用马马虎虎的代码,类似于负债的利息。整个部门有可能因为松散的实现,不完全的面向对象的设计或其他诸如此类的负债而陷入窘境。---维基百科简介技术负债(英语:Technicaldebt),又译技术债,也称为设计负债(designdebt)、代码负债(codedebt),是编程及软件工程中的一
蒋李恒
·
2020-03-11 09:00
【初学乍练-020】《团队文化-只能选择我尽力了》
“当我们完不成任务的时候,只能选择我尽力了”开发团队在架构、设计或编码时从短期的角度选择了一个易于实现但不是很优的方案,就会欠下
技术债务
,当
技术债务
积累到一定程度就会严重影响效率,开发进度在老板眼里始终不满意
兔龙象
·
2020-03-10 05:08
什么是
技术债务
?
什么是
技术债务
?##许多团队都受
技术债务
困扰,不过,很少有团队能真正地设计一个计划从中挣脱出来。为了更好的理解如何才能摆脱债务,我们首先要正确地理解什么是
技术债务
。
Barry_wu
·
2020-03-09 04:53
【译】不要让
技术债务
失控
标签(空格分隔):翻译原文地址:DoNotLetTechnicalDebtGetOutofControl译者:这篇文章应该可以算是敏捷开发和MVP思想的一个小花絮,着重讲解所谓的技术债会对团队造成什么样的影响,以及我们应该如何去对待技术债。以译者的经验来看,当我们执着于快速开发可用软件的同时,一定会伴随着产生很多垃圾代码,因为我们不得不写出一些潦草的代码,只是为了快速实现功能而已。当技术债积累到一
xiaolei_si
·
2020-03-07 10:13
0208|
技术债务
质量低劣的代码也可以看做是一种
技术债务
。这往往是为了赶时间交付而忽视了内在的质量导致的,另外也跟团队成员的水平有很大的关
小麦哥
·
2020-03-03 02:06
产品经理常用的思维方式及职业病
2.产品的的不同思维方式:(1)要到银子,持续交付,平稳运营,持续改进,
技术债务
只会害自己,心态要好,十年树木百年树人,TAKEITEASY;(2)我挖坑我自填,切记,MVP+迭代式最佳组合,不可轻急冒进
LeonLiao1
·
2020-02-26 22:12
最简日志打印规范
个人认为,如果在公司的野蛮生长阶段,一些基础类库不做约束,很可能“埋坑”,形成
技术债务
,最终为此付出代价。本文讲解一个最简的日志打印规范。
周立_itmuch
·
2020-02-20 21:21
微服务与垂直化系统的区别
垂直化系统的缺点1.随着业务量的增加,复杂性逐渐变高,代码耦合太深,不利于开发和维护2.
技术债务
逐渐积累,很多代码都是为了解决问题而开发3.阻碍新技术的引入和使用,只能依赖于原有旧的技术框架开发4.无法进行高可用
彬荣
·
2020-01-07 12:33
sonarqube代码质量管理平台环境搭建及实践(一)
其中各个开发语言的规范检查这一项工作内容就巨多,毕竟是一个没有做个codereview的部门,
技术债务
可想而知。根据我多年TesterHome的潜水经验,搭建一个sonar平台就很有必要了。
dancingking
·
2020-01-06 21:43
[技术债]转:关于
技术债务
有个朋友最近一直觉得自己有点胖,该减肥了。不过周一心情不太好,听说美食可以消除郁闷,所以先对自己好一点。周二难得食堂做的是自己一直喜欢吃的东西,不吃可惜了,干脆吃爽了再说。周三天气不好,反正不能出去锻炼,干脆再懒一天。周四太忙了,总得好好吃饭吧?周五……下周再说吧。直到有一天,逛街买衣服,发现衣服不知不觉已经大了一个号。赶紧健康饮食,每天尽可能的控制热量,这才慢慢瘦回来了。有个朋友一直觉得房间里乱
博格体
·
2019-12-28 23:26
当技术宅遇上技术债
对于一些
技术债务
的产生和影响,以及后续的清偿就有更多的切身体会,最近也比较关注,正好
meng_philip123
·
2019-12-22 01:12
技术债务
(母鸡的遭遇)
技术债务
,是指匆忙的实现一个功能,却对现有的程序库造成了破坏(在实现的过程中污染了代码库的设计),这对于一些项目经理/客户来说就像是天书奇谈。也许他们是明白的,只是不愿意承认罢了,我估计是这样的。
FullBuff
·
2019-12-16 13:54
[Engineering] 编程哲学(八):偿还不起的
技术债务
修改代码的风险重构,就是在不改变外部行为的前提下,有条不紊地改善代码。为了保障软件的外部行为,唯一的办法就是通过测试。因此,重构是建立在完备的测试覆盖基础之上的。如果我们不能保证修改后的代码还能提供相同的功能,那么这种修改就是错误的,会给用户带来极大的损失。在有风险意识的团队中,不会同意发生这样的修改。什么是所有的功能一个涉及几百个页面的网站,多个角色处于不同状态的用户都可以访问它,那么它总共提供
何幻
·
2019-11-07 16:00
Spring Cloud微服务实战(一)
2、单体架构存在的缺点复杂性逐渐变高
技术债务
逐渐上升部署速度逐渐变慢阻碍技术创新无法按需伸缩3、架构的演进单体架构soa(面向服务的架构)微服务4、什么是微服务MartinFowler:简而言之,微服务架构风格这种开发方法
啊啊啊啊龙
·
2019-11-04 04:29
从
技术债务
的角度, 谈谈重构
它的名词定义是:对软件内部结构的一种调整,目的是在不改变软件可观察行为的前提下,提高其可靠性,降低其修改成本.所以重构在我们眼里它应该是这样的关于
技术债务
(TechnicalDebt):开发团队在设计或架构选型时
李昊轩的博客
·
2019-10-20 14:55
随想感悟
微服务架构概述
*
技术债务
:随着时间的推移、需求变更、人员迭代,会逐渐形成应用程序的
技术债务
张天赐的博客
·
2019-10-06 17:00
谈谈
技术债务
文章首发于公众号松花皮蛋的黑板报作者就职于京东,在稳定性保障、敏捷开发、高级JAVA、微服务架构有深入的理解最近在我身上发生了这么一件事。我主要负责内容创作的,提供了一个写入的逻辑接口,但是在校验链中对图片来源空间包括域名进行了校验,你可以理解空间是一种业务名位置,空间涉及到精细化成本管理。接口使用者在测试时发现写入失败,因为图片不合法。那碰到这种情况,如果是你,你是另外提供一个图片转链服务呢?还
松花皮蛋的黑板报
·
2019-10-01 11:00
谈谈
技术债务
文章首发于公众号松花皮蛋的黑板报作者就职于京东,在稳定性保障、敏捷开发、高级JAVA、微服务架构有深入的理解最近在我身上发生了这么一件事。我主要负责内容创作的,提供了一个写入的逻辑接口,但是在校验链中对图片来源空间包括域名进行了校验,你可以理解空间是一种业务名位置,空间涉及到精细化成本管理。接口使用者在测试时发现写入失败,因为图片不合法。那碰到这种情况,如果是你,你是另外提供一个图片转链服务呢?还
松花皮蛋me
·
2019-09-28 00:00
技术
架构
【全栈之路】微服务课程1_微服务架构概述
存在问题:复杂性高/
技术债务
/部署率低/可靠性差/扩展性差/技术创新弱微服务将单一应用开发为一组服务,服务间采用轻量级通信机制,可全自动独立部署,服务可跨语言开发,使用不同的存储技术。
归雀楼
·
2019-09-18 00:00
springcloud
java
如何停止在技术债上浪费时间?
摘要:相信每个人都有相同的感受,每个Sprint做好手头工作的压力本来就很大了,怎么可能再拿出10%-20%的时间来偿还
技术债务
?
CSDN资讯
·
2019-08-17 13:00
技术债务
,到底应该怎么还?
几乎所有的技术团队,都会经历或多或少的
技术债务
。
技术债务
虽然是实现快速收益的一种捷径,但是为了修复那些为了快速收益而不得不为之的技术问题,企业往往需要花费大量的金钱、人力等。
TalkingData
·
2019-08-13 00:00
talkingdata
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他